History
Launceston’s dark history dates back to the early 19th century when it was a convict settlement, and stories of survival, rebellion, and resilience remain woven into its streets.

Launceston By Foot is a walking tour operator based in Launceston, Tasmania. The company offers a curated collection of guided walks that introduce visitors to local food, history and culture. Featured experiences include the Harvest Market Tasting Tour, the Dark Side of Launceston, the Heart of Launceston, and a Private Walking Tour tailored to guest interests. Tours are led by friendly local guides who share on-the-ground knowledge of Launceston’s streets, markets and stories.
The Harvest Market Tasting Tour focuses on local producers and artisan flavours, offering opportunities to sample heritage apples, mulled cider and award-winning cheeses, plus a complimentary coffee and a take-home Tasmanian recipe card. The Dark Side of Launceston explores convict-era events, bushrangers and unsettling colonial episodes in an immersive 1.5-hour format. The Heart of Launceston is a 1.5-hour city walk that balances historical highlights with contemporary dining and market recommendations. Private Walking Tours allow tailored itineraries around themes such as history, dark heritage or local art.
